频域和时域信息对连续交替取样策略汉语声调识别的贡献

摘    要:文献研究表明,在电子耳蜗连续交替取样策略中,时域信息特别是包络随时间的变化轨迹对汉语声调识别有重要影响。在本文中,调整原始信号的包络轨迹,使四个声调的信号具有大体相同的包络变化曲线,称为调整信号。原始信号和调整信号分别通过CIS方案模拟,进行识别率对比。结果显示,在CIS方案中,时域信息对汉语声调识别有重要影响,但是频域信息是汉语声调识别的首要因素。

Contributions of Temporal and Spectral Cues to Chinese Tone Recognition in the Continuous Interleaved Sampling Strategy

Abstract:Recent studies have revealed temporal waveform envelope cues as a function of time having significant influence on tone recognition in continuous interleaved sampling(CIS) of cochlear implants.In this study,temporal cues of speech signal have been modulated so that to different tones have nearly the same temporal waveform envelope.The processing signal is named modulated signal.The modulated signals and original signals are processed through software emulations of cochlear-implant signal processors.The recognition score of the modulated signals and originals are compared.The result indicates that temporal cues have great influence on tone recognition,but spectral cues are the principal factor determining the identification of tones.
